Transaction 24e2993cdac62c16c14f94de37b4d033c4954ff5849e3c2944d7c3b84356ae38

1 Input
1 Outputs
  • 24e2993cdac62c16c14f94de37b4d033c4954ff5849e3c2944d7c3b84356ae38:0
  • value  164577
    address  16JDrXhhkwXzGwBbqdfKtS7WhaD3JogRvb